Game Modes That DO Give XP

Alright, let’s dive into the exciting part: the game modes that reward you with XP! Here’s a breakdown of the most popular ones and how they dish out those points:

Classic Mode

The classic mode is the go-to choice for most teachers and students, it is the most commonly used mode. Think of it as the bread and butter of Gimkit live games. In this mode, you answer questions and earn money for correct answers. But it’s not just about answering correctly. You also earn more if you are quick and how good you perform against other players. The faster you answer, the more money you earn, and that helps in earning more XP. This is also an excellent mode to learn the basics of Gimkit game and how they work, and gives a great learning environment for everyone.

Here’s how the XP works in Classic Mode:

  • Correct Answers: You get XP for each correct answer, depending on the difficulty of the question.
  • Answering Speed: The quicker you answer, the more XP you get, it is all about speed in this game mode.
  • Winning the Game: Finishing near the top of the leaderboard will increase the XP you earn considerably.

Team Mode

Team Mode is similar to classic mode but with a twist! You’ll get grouped with others, and you’ll have to work together to answer questions and earn points. This mode also rewards answering fast and getting a good position at the end of the game. In this mode, you get the same XP rewards as in the Classic Mode, but the main change is the group work. This adds the element of collaboration to the game.

Here’s what you should know about the Team Mode’s XP system:

  • Team Correct Answers: Every correct answer your team gives will increase your team score, which helps in increasing the total XP of each team member.
  • Team Answering Speed: If the team answers quickly, then this also adds extra XP to the individual XP.
  • Winning as a Team: If your team finishes the game at the top, you will get increased XP.

The Floor is Lava

This game mode is high-energy and fun! Players must hop on platforms to escape the rising lava. Along the way, you’ll get questions to answer. It’s not only about the correct answers but also about how quickly you get to the platforms. The faster you move and answer correctly, the more XP you gain! This also adds a unique element of survival to the games, with a time pressure element.

Here’s a quick breakdown of The Floor is Lava XP:

  • Correct Answers: Just like Classic, you gain XP for each right answer.
  • Survival Time: The longer you survive without touching lava, the more XP you gain.
  • Platform Speed: Moving quickly between the platform earns extra XP.

Boss Battle

In the Boss Battle Mode, you and your friends will team up to defeat a boss! You need to answer questions quickly and correctly to defeat the boss. Every correct answer is like an attack on the boss, and doing damage increases your total XP. This mode is all about collaboration and teamwork, which creates a sense of excitement, as you are not only playing for your own XP, but to beat the boss.

Here’s how you gain XP in the Boss Battle:

  • Correct Answers: Answering questions correctly damages the boss and rewards with a good amount of XP.
  • Speed: Answering quickly adds more points and more XP.
  • Defeating the Boss: Successfully defeating the boss gives you a substantial XP boost.

Draw That

This is a creative and fun mode that involves drawing and guessing what others draw. You will get points for both guessing correctly and having your drawing being guessed, which is a fun twist. The more creative you are, the more you can earn. This is a less competitive mode, but it provides a more casual experience.

Here’s a quick overview of how to earn XP in Draw That:

  • Correct Guesses: When you guess the drawing correctly, you get XP for that.
  • Your Drawing Guessed: If other players guess what you drew correctly, that will also give you good amount of XP.

Capture The Flag

Capture the Flag is a team-based game where you work with your teammates to protect your flag and get the other team’s flag. You will also be answering questions while trying to capture the flags. This makes it a fast paced, strategic game. The more your team wins, the more XP you will get. This requires great teamwork and communication, and is a great way to promote the sense of team spirit.

Here’s how you gain XP in Capture the Flag mode:

  • Correct Answers: You get XP for each correct answer while also getting to move faster to steal a flag.
  • Capturing the Flag: Stealing the opponent’s flag gets you extra XP.
  • Winning: Winning the game will result in getting a good amount of XP.

Game Modes That DON’T Give XP

Now that we know which games give XP, it’s equally important to understand which games don’t. This will help you focus your energy on earning those sweet XP points!

Homework Mode

Homework Mode is a great way to practice on your own time, but it does not give XP. It is good for revising the topic and getting familiar with the material. It helps you get ready for a live game, but you do not get XP here. Think of it as a practice session before the main event.

Practice Mode

Similar to Homework Mode, Practice Mode is also excellent for getting the hang of a set or for review purpose, but it does not give XP. The idea behind the practice mode is to get you familiar with the questions, and prepare you for the main live games. Practice mode helps students to prepare and learn without the time pressure of live games.
